Its alot like the same in the US except for the blood drawing part. Believe it or not in America there are very few entities that can force you to allow them to extract your blood and I dont think the US military is one of them. If you fail a piss test they test another sample from the same vile to make sure the positive is correct. After confirmation a classified message is sent to your commanding officer and the shit storm begins. First you will get called in to speak with the Master at Arms(cops) explaining all the little details of the results. Then your chain of command will inform you that will be going to captains mast. You WILL NOT get court martialed or dishonorably discharged from the US military for drug use. Now if you get caught selling drugs this is a different story and you will be charged accordingly. About two or three days after nofication of failure you will be sent to DRB(discliplinary review board) where all the NCO will chew your ass. There will be many there because believe it or not they get marks on their evaluation for participating in your demise. Then the day after that they will inform you that you will be sent to XOI(executive officers inquiry) where the xo will chew your ass for a bit and then tell your that your going to captains mast were the co will chew your ass for a bit more about all the same and hand down your punishment in the form of an administrative discharge with other than honorable conditions and 45 days restriction and 45 days extra duty while you wait to be processed out.
